Saranac - IPA

Saranac's IPA poured a light amber-gold with a nice well laced white head that had good retention.

The aroma was tame for an American IPA, as the floral hops were lighter and dominated more by the sweet roasted malts.

However do not be fooled by the light hop aroma as this was a nice hopped up IPA.   In many ways this reminded me of New England Brewing - Sea Hag IPA which I consider one of my favorites. 

Part of the reason was Saranac's IPA is a medium to heavy body drink with a lighter amount of carbonation which was similar to Sea Hag.

This did not have the richness of Sea Hag as the flavors were watered down and this also was brighter with a lot more citrus.  In both beers the malts were deeper providing much of the character - with sweeter caramel flavors.

The Cascade hops opened up in the back of the throat which Sea Hag also did.

Saranac as a brewer is very consistent as few of their beers are great but all of them are very good especially when they are on sale.  This IPA is not great like Sea Hag but still a good drink.
